After performing the bodily examination (and stabilizing your dog if needed), the vet may wish to take chest X-rays (i.e. radiographs). This is an effective way for the vet to detect pulmonary edema or pleural effusion. And it permits her or him to assess the size and form of the guts and the size of the blood vessels within the lungs. The presence of heartworms can damage the pulmonary arteries and the proper aspect of the heart.

Echocardiography is a type of ultrasonography used to gauge the heart, the aorta, and the pulmonary artery. Echocardiography complements different diagnostic procedures by examining and displaying the working coronary heart and shifting images of its motion. Heart chamber and wall dimensions could be determined; the bodily construction and motion of valves could be seen; and stress variations, blood circulate volumes, and several measurements of heart perform can be calculated. Arrhythmogenic right ventricular cardiomyopathy (ARVC) causes regular coronary heart muscle to get replaced by fatty fibrous tissues. Dogs affected by ARVC usually show symptoms corresponding to quick abnormal heart rhythms (tachyarrhythmias), fainting, and in extreme instances, sudden demise. Boxers and a few bull breeds such as Bulldogs have been known to be affected by this situation.
